    Not a big fan of zoos so I wasn't here for the animals but rather the zoo lights which is a very fun spot for the family or for a date night. There are multiple fire pits to warm up at along the way as well as stalls to pick up a warm beverage. They have very nifty light up mugs as well you can buy. It's definitely a fun Christmas event. There is a skating rink with rentals available too. Dress warm, get there early to see santa as well in the conservatory building.

    This zoo is good and clean but it isn’t as good as it was in the 2000s before the 2011 flood we lost exhibit of South America. Before we loss that exhibits. We lost the Australian exhibit after we loss the night exhibit. But it not all loss as we got the penguins exhibit which is very nice and cool. There are zoo light which I really like. We loss the elephants recently but we got the new pandas as a replacement. There are the new lemur exhibits. I don’t blame the zoo for the loses since the 2011 flood. The zoo just doesn’t have enough money for the recovery.
